Roxy Lanes and a new VR ‘Playbox’ are set to open in Manchester Arndale, making it a day-out destination.

It’s great news for fun-seekers as a brand new immersive digital adventure is set to open in Halle Place in the Arndale, the first for the company outside of London.

Electric Playbox is an entirely interactive digital room that features projection mapping, touch screens, motion tacking and surround sound for a hyper-immersive 60 minute adventure. There are loads of games to play from searching for aliens to saving the Queen’s corgis. 

The Arndale is also set to get a new 14,000 sq ft Roxy Lanes, the company’s second site in Manchester, at Withy Grove on the site of the former Birdcage nightclub – the venue will feature activities like bowling, beer pong, pool and indoor golf.

Colin Flinn, regional managing director at intu, said the owners want to make the Arndale a day-out venue.

He added: “Manchester Arndale is an iconic city-centre destination and the introduction of Electric Playbox and Roxy Ballroom is a testament to the centre’s enduring success and popularity and its ability to adapt to new trends.

“Extending our leisure offer means we’re providing something people can’t just purchase online. These two venues are great additions to the dynamic mix of shops, restaurants and leisure facilities people can enjoy.”

Will Dean, co-founder of Electric Playbox, said: “Manchester is the perfect location for our second venue in the UK. Manchester Arndale sits in the heart of this vibrant city and we are confident customers will enjoy everything we have to offer.

“There’s a real buzz in Manchester and it has such a unique personality. We can’t wait to be part of the city’s spirted community and introduce Electric Playbox to the city.”

A spokesperson from Roxy Lanes, said: “We’ve always wanted to open a second site in the city and Manchester Arndale is a perfect location. It’s a great space for our customers to enjoy our fun and exciting activities we have in store.”

Both venues are expected to open at the start of August, in line with government advice, according to Property Week.

Roxy Ballroom on Deansgate is also open from August 1st and now has ping pong, mini golf, pool and shuffleboard!
